This had to do with density. When you put the egg into the water, it sinks as it is more dense than the water. However, if you add salt in the water, it becomes salt water and makes the water more dense than the egg so the egg can float. It is the same reason why people float in the dead sea. The dead sea is very salty and is more dense than humans. That's why we float so well in the dead sea.

In order for something to float, the buoyant force has to be greater than or equal to the weight of the object. The buoyant force is equal to the weight of the liquid that is displaced by the object. To figure out the weight of the water displaced you multiply the density of the water by the volume and then multiply that by gravity. The density of the fresh water is less than the density of the salt water, therefore the weight of the water displaced will be greater in the case of the salt water, resulting in a greater buoyant force.The more salt in water the more bouyant an object becomes. Items sink if their own density is greater than the density of whatever they are trying to float in. Items float to the top if their density is less than the density of what they are floating in, and items hang in the middle if the densities are the same.
